WATER & WINDMILL 10 MILER

This beautiful route takes in the local canal and waterways, reservoirs as well as Britain’s oldest post windmill on a great 10-mile trail run. You will run through fields, over hills and alongside the water, all the time with stunning views up towards the Chilterns as well as from their tops. It’s a guided run, just like all of our events, so you don’t have to worry about finding your way.

Included in the running adventure are trail technique instruction from one of our experienced guides as well as information about the local area and environment.

GETTING THERE

You will need to arrange your own transport to the start of the event. The start is 15 minutes walking distance from the station. There are regular trains from London Euston to Tring Station which take around 40 minutes. Parking is free and there are toilets available at the cafe. We recommend arriving already changed given the limited on-site facilities. Accommodation is available nearby, please get in touch if you would like any recommendations.

ABILITY

We group participants by ability but you need to be able to run a 10km on the road in 90 minutes or less. First-time time trail runners welcome!
